Brompton 98 link chain
In 2025 Brompton have discontinued the 98 link chain - it is now only available in as 102 links, and requires cutting to size
If you would like to order the 102 link chain you can find it here
If you would like us to cut it to 98 links please leave us a message on the order and we will do so prior to shipping

The table below shows all the chain ring / sprocket / chain combinations. Having the correct length is important - it will help stop the chain jumping off when folding (as the chain tensioner keeps it correctly taut)
If you are changing your chain we also recommend changing the sprocket(s) - changing just the chain will result in the chain wearing quicker and the chain may also slip on the old sprocket(s) when under load.
The chain is marked: SRAM PC-10
Tools Required:
To remove your old chain you could need a chain tool (it depends upon whether the old chain had a powerlink) - this will destructively remove all chains, or a pair of master link pliers (to remove the PowerLink to split the chain)
Brompton chain length summary
| Chainring | One Rear Sprocket | Two Rear Sprockets | ||
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 54 tooth | 12 or 13t | 100 Links | 12/16t, 13/16t or 13/15t | 102 Links |
| 50 tooth | 13t or 14t | 98 Links | 12/16t, 13/16t or 13/15t | 100 Links |
| 44 tooth | 12t, 13t or 14t | 96 Links | 12/16t, 13/16t or 13/15t | 98 Links |

Historical notes: |
|
2025 - Brompton discontinued the 98 link chain - making it available only as a 102 link chain requiring cutting Originally the Brompton chains with 3/32" width were just for Bromptons fitted with a derailleur (hence the Q part code suffix of DR). Later Brompton models (approx 2012 onwards) started using a stepped in rear sprocket on all models, regardless of whether it was a single rear sprocket or derailleur with double sprocket |
